“Crossroads of Cultures”: Krakow and Ivano-Frankivsk - sum up
18.02.2026
The International Residency “Crossroads of Cultures,” held from 16 January to 8 February 2026, brought together artists, writers= and researchers from Ukraine and Poland in a joint exploration of the intertwined histories of Kraków and Ivano-Frankivsk (formerly Stanisławów). The programme was implemented as part of the “Tekstura” reading promotion initiative of Teple Misto, with the support of the European Union through the House of Europe programme, in cooperation with the Villa Decius Institute of Culture and the Centre for Polish Culture and European Dialogue.

“Homines Urbani” — a literary residency programme organised by Willa Decjusza in Kraków
16.02.2026
“Homines Urbani” is an international literary residency programme run by Willa Decjusza in Kraków, aimed at writers and translators from Poland, Ukraine, and German-speaking countries. Participants receive a one-month residency and financial support to develop literary projects and present their work.
